10 Cable Knitting Patterns for FREE

Patons Shortie Knit Cardigan

The Patons Shortie Knit is a gorgeous knit sweater that combines cables and bobbles. This cardigan is a cropped sweater and would pair lovely with dress.

Truthfully, I started to knit this cardigan, however changed my mind and knit up the folklore cardigan, another free cable knit pattern.

It is knitted up with a worsted weight yarn and US 6 (4mm) and US 8 (5 mm) knitting needles.

Dancing Water

Another vintage knitting pattern, Dancing Water is a gorgeous oversized cable knit sweater that is knitted up in a cotton yarn. Although preferences can change of course, for yarn type.

The sweater is knit up with a DK/light worsted weight yarn and US 8 (5 mm) and US 6 (4 mm) knitting needles.

Braided Cables Throw

Adding texture to not only your closet but also your home is a fantastic touch to elevate your home. This cable knit throw would be not only a great add to your own home, but a gift as well. Everyone loves a throw and its much easier to gift something like this as you don’t need to worry about sizing.

It is knitted up with bulky yarn and US 11 (8 mm) knitting needles. Since this project is bulkier, it tends to be knitted up faster.

Rory Gilmore Sweater

The Rory Gilmore Sweater is the perfect cable knit sweater to add to your wardrobe. If you love Gilmore girls, you will love this knitting pattern.

It is knitted up with an Aran weight yarn and US 9 (5.5 mm) and US 7 (4.5 mm) knitting needles.

Westwood Beanie

The Westwood beanie (or toque if you’re Canadian) is a great beginner friendly cable knit pattern. This pattern would be great for a beginner who has never knit cables before. It also would be a great gift to give at Christmas.

It is knitted up with worsted weight yarn and US 6 (4 mm) and US 8 (5 mm) knitting needles.

Poetry Reading

The Poetry Reading vest pattern is cozy pattern perfect to wear over a long sleeve shirt in the fall or winter. I envision a turtle neck, the vest, and a circle skirt with some socks and loafers. How cozy and cute!

This knitting pattern is knitted up in a DK weight yarn and US 7 (4.5 mm) and US 2.5 (3 mm) knitting needles.

Cozy Cabin Socks

The cozy cabin socks are a warm and cozy sock pattern perfect for those chilly winter days. This knitting pattern is also a great Christmas gift idea. Cozy socks are the perfect gift!

It is knitted up with a worsted weight yarn and US 7 (4.5 mm) knitting needles.

Bending Willows

The Bending Willows sweater knitting pattern is great for someone who doesn’t enjoy and overall cable knit sweater.

It is knitted up with a DK weight yarn and US 9 (5.5 mm) and US 7 (4.5 mm) knitting needles.

Cabled Beanie

Another knit toque, the cabled beanie is another east knit proect that you can knit up in just a few hours. Again, small projects like this make a great gift. The cable details on this hat reminds me of a fishermen style hat, so perhaps this hat would perfect for a fisherman fall?

It is knitted up using a DK weight yarn and US 6 (4 mm) knitting needles.

Willow Breeze Sweater

The willow breeze sweater is a great take on a cable knit sweater but with less bulky cable stitches. It’s a perfect delicate cable knit to add to your closet, and with the right yarn choice, would be great all year round.

It is knitted up with a fingering weight yarn and US 4 (3.5 mm) & US 0 (2 mm) knitting needles.
